书栈网 · BookStack 本次搜索耗时 0.025 秒,为您找到 842 个相关结果.
  • 创建应用程序组件

    4.5.2. 创建应用程序组件 4.5.2. 创建应用程序组件 如果正在开发可复用的应用程序组件,本节包含一些有用的建议。 命名规则 使用标准的反转域名表示法选择根 java 包,例如 com.jupiter.amazingsearch 。 根包不应该以任何其它组件或应用程序的根包开头。例如,如果有一个带有 com.jupiter.ticke...
  • 数据存储

    3.4.2. 数据存储 3.4.2. 数据存储 在 CUBA 应用程序中处理数据的常用方法是操作实体 - 可通过具有数据感知功能的可视化组件 进行声明式处理,也可通过 DataManager 或 EntityManager 进行编程式处理。实体映射到数据存储中的数据,数据存储通常是关系型数据库。应用程序可以连接到多个数据存储,因此其数据模型 将包...
  • 使用界面片段

    3.5.1.4. 使用界面片段 3.5.1.4. 使用界面片段 在本章节,介绍如何定义和使用界面片段 。参考界面片段事件 了解如何处理界面片段的生命周期事件。 声明式使用界面片段 编程式使用界面片段 给界面片段传递参数 界面片段中的数据组件 使用已有的数据容器 声明式使用 fragment 假设我们有用来输入地址的 fra...
  • Events

    3.2.6.4. Events 3.2.6.4. Events API 文档 Events bean 封装了应用程序范围内的事件发布功能。应用程序事件可用于在松耦合的组件之间交换信息。Events bean 是 Spring Framework 的 ApplicationEventPublisher 的简单外观设计模式实现。 public...
  • 创建数据库表

    2.4. 创建数据库表 2.4. 创建数据库表 通过主菜单的 CUBA > Generate Database Scripts 来创建数据库表 。之后,会弹出 Database Scripts 页。 包含针对当前数据库状态的增量 DB 更新脚本会展示在 Updates 标签页: 生成的数据库初始化脚本在 Init Tables , In...
  • 安装配置私仓

    4.3.5. 安装配置私仓 4.3.5. 安装配置私仓 这节介绍了怎样安装一个 Maven 私仓,使用这个私仓替换 CUBA 公共仓库,并且用来存储平台工件和其它的依赖。以下这些情况推荐使用私仓: 在不稳定或者很慢的互联网环境。尽管 Gradle 会在开发者的机器上缓存下载下来的工件,但是时不时的还是需要连接到工件仓库,比如当第一次运行构建或者在...
  • 安装配置私仓

    4.3.5. 安装配置私仓 4.3.5. 安装配置私仓 这节介绍了怎样安装一个 Maven 私仓,使用这个私仓替换 CUBA 公共仓库,并且用来存储平台工件和其它的依赖。以下这些情况推荐使用私仓: 在不稳定或者很慢的互联网环境。尽管 Gradle 会在开发者的机器上缓存下载下来的工件,但是时不时的还是需要连接到工件仓库,比如当第一次运行构建或者在...
  • 一些有用的 Logger 配置

    4.7.1. 一些有用的 Logger 配置 4.7.1. 一些有用的 Logger 配置 以下是一些框架里面比较有用的 loggers,可以用来调试问题。 eclipselink.sql 如果设置成 DEBUG ,EclipseLink ORM 框架会打印所有执行的 SQL 语句和执行时间。这个 logger 已经在标准的 logback.xm...
  • 部署

    4.3.4.7. 部署 4.3.4.7. 部署 deploy – CubaDeployment 类型的任务,快速部署 一个模块到 Tomcat。在 build.gradle 里的 core ,web 和 portal 模块中声明。可用参数: appName – 从模块创建的 web 应用程序名称。实际上是 tomcat/webapps ...
  • 应用程序生命周期事件

    3.2.8. 应用程序生命周期事件 3.2.8. 应用程序生命周期事件 CUBA 应用程序中有以下几种类型的生命周期事件 : AppContextInitializedEvent 在AppContext 初始化后立即触发。 此时:-所有bean 都已完全初始化,并且执行了 @PostConstruct 方法。-可通过静态方法 AppBeans....